Original Abstract
Unfortunately, buildings are in practice rarely created as expected during the design process. This may be due to changes in the project during the construction, or to poor implementation. Energy consumption of the real building can be significantly different from that theoretically calculated. User behavior and the physical characteristics of buildings and their systems are the main influences for these deviations. This paper deals with a computer simulation quantifying the influence of changes the thermal parameters of a buildings envelope demands of the future energy. Furthermore, it compares the costs and returns of each alternative solution.
